What is a Storm Caller?

When we first came up with Storm Callers, it was with one principle goal: Edgy Badasses with Dope Powers Because Reasons. But, of all the Essence Forms, it was the one with the shallowest inception that drove us to dive the deepest into our magic system and design philosophy. It was through figuring out the rules of how Stormers worked that we began to break down and iron out the rules and systems for every other Essence Form. From the very beginning, the Callers were at the center of every other aspect’s design. The world of Eodiena may very well revolve around the Star, but it is the Storm that shakes things up.


Storm Callers summon weather anomalies and terrestrial disruptions. Their abilities fall under at least one of five “elements”, four of which are introduced in Emergence. From a light rain or a gentle breeze to gale force winds and lightning strikes, Stormers are capable of some of the most destructive forces on Rin, second only to Star in terms of raw power and scale. Koren Laris, the main Stormer in the story (and initially based on yours truly), once destroyed half a forest in a single attack.


“Why do you think Stormers fight alone?”


Storm Essence is volatile, proving difficult for even highly skilled Stormers to control. In fact, none truly do. Storms are summoned through rifts in the sky or by agitating existing conditions. The strong ones can call multiple elements at once, and the really good ones can even guide their storms with considerable effort. However, once the storm is called, it doesn't take sides. It just destroys. And, the only safe place then is in the eye of the storm. If that.
